#e68735 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e68735 is composed of 90.2% red, 52.9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 77%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 27.8 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 55.5%. #e68735 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#cd0f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#e68735 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e68735 has RGB values of R:230, G:135,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.77,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15107893.
| Hex triplet | e68735 | #e68735 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 230, 135, 53 | rgb(230,135,53) |
| RGB Percent | 90.2, 52.9, 20.8 | rgb(90.2%,52.9%,20.8%) |
| CMYK | 0, 41, 77, 10 | |
| HSL | 27.8°, 78, 55.5 | hsl(27.8,78%,55.5%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 27.8°, 77, 90.2 | |
| Web Safe | ff9933 | #ff9933 |
| CIE-LAB | 65.288, 30.281, 57.084 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 41.941, 34.411, 7.801 |
| xyY | 0.498, 0.409, 34.411 |
| CIE-LCH | 65.288, 64.618, 62.055 |
| CIE-LUV | 65.288, 76.942, 54.525 |
| Hunter-Lab | 58.661, 24.965, 33.178 |
| Binary | 11100110, 10000111, 00110101 |
